Default Deion Branch: Jets & NFC Team Reach Agreement

According to Newsday the Jets and an undisclosed NFC team (I think it's probably the Vikings) have reach a contractual agreement with Branch. Teams are trying to work out a compensation package with the Patriots.

I really can't see the Pats trading Branch to a team within the division, right? But keep in mind the Jets have 2 second round picks next year, thanks to the Redskins.
